Dental Reimbursement Program

Funds through the Dental Reimbursement Program are available to accredited predoctoral dental, postdoctoral dental and dental hygiene education programs to help cover the unreimbursed costs of providing oral health services to patients with HIV.

Each eligible dental education program may submit

credit: Wikipedia


an annual application that documents its unreimbursed costs of providing oral heatlh care to patients with HIV during the prior year.

Funds are distributed to all eligible applicants, taking into account the unreimbursed costs incurred by each institution, the total of all costs incurred by all eligible applicants and the amount of funds available.

Additional Information of Eligibility:
Applicants are limited to dental schools and programs, that were described in 777(b)(4)(B) as such section was in effect on the day before the date of the enactment of the Health Professions Partnerships Education Act of 1998 (Public Law 105-392) [“postdoctoral dental education program means a program sponsored by a school of dentistry, a hospital, or a public or private institution that offers postdoctoral training in the specialties of dentistry, advanced education in general dentistry, or a dental general practice residency”].

In addition, dental hygiene programs that are accredited by the Commission on Dental Accreditation are also eligible.
